Description
Castanet used for musical accompaniment. The body is entirely decorated with geometric motifs, with a
prominent eight-petal rosette featured at the center. A carved inscription shows the date “VIII-XXXIIII”
(August 1934). This piece comes from Cangas del Narcea and displays the typical characteristics of the
area: large size and rich ornamentation.
